Don’t have a kitchen scale? No problem. You can use measuring cups to get close to 0.66 cup of rapeseed oil. Just remember that 0.66 cup is roughly two-thirds of a standard cup. For best results, use a liquid measuring cup and check the meniscus at eye level.
One of the biggest mistakes when measuring 0.66 cup of rapeseed oil is using the wrong type of cup. Dry measuring cups can lead to inaccuracies, so always opt for a liquid measuring cup. Also, avoid eyeballing the measurement—precision matters, especially in air frying.
